Historical Background
Slot machines have an interesting yet intricate history. They date back to the late 19th century with the first-ever mechanical slot machine created in 1895 by Charles Fey in San Francisco. This early model, known as the Liberty Bell, used mechanical reels and operated on a simple concept of matching symbols to win.
The evolution didn't stop there. The 20th century saw the introduction of electromechanical slots in the 1960s, paving the way for the digital era. Now players can find sophisticated video slots which not only offer advanced graphics but also complex gaming mechanics that keep players engaged.

Types of Slot Machines
Classic Slots
Classic slots, often embodying simplicity, typically consist of three reels and present a nostalgic aesthetic. Their straightforward gameplay makes them accessible to newbies, while their basic mechanics often lure seasoned players seeking a break from the complexities of modern gaming. What’s notable about these slots is their higher frequency of payouts, primarily due to fewer symbols and simpler paylines.

Progressive Jackpot Slots
Progressive jackpot slots present a unique allure due to their life-changing potential payouts. Unlike traditional machines, this kind collects a portion of each bet and adds it to a growing jackpot, which keeps climbing until one fortunate player hits the big win.
The key trait that distinguishes progressive jackpots is their capacity to transform mere gamers into high-stakes players overnight. However, such immense attraction comes with a downside: the odds of hitting such jackpots are extremely low. Players must understand this dynamic, so they can balance the thrill of a big win against the reality of frequent losses in pursuit of that elusive jackpot.


How Slot Machines Work
Understanding how slot machines work is paramount for making strategic decisions. This knowledge encapsulates random number generators, payout percentages, and return to player rates.
Random Number Generators
Random Number Generators, or RNGs, are the brain behind slot machines, responsible for ensuring the outcome of each spin is completely independent of the last. This mathematical algorithm dictates whether a player wins or loses at any moment. Recognizing RNG's role in maintaining fairness is crucial for players seeking assurance in their gaming experience.
However, not all RNGs are created equal. Variations among software developers can affect game performance and payout potentials, creating a layer of complexity that players should scrutinize.
Payout Percentages
Payout percentages offer insight into how much a machine returns to players over time—a crucial statistic that can impact gaming strategy. For instance, a machine boasting a higher payout percentage signals that players might be better off in the long haul.
Nevertheless, it’s important to contextualize these percentages. A high payout doesn’t immediately guarantee wins in the short term, as the random nature of the game means fluctuations will always exist.
Return to Player (RTP)
Return to Player, or RTP, is a critical measure that helps players evaluate the long-term profitability of a slot machine. This metric indicates the expected return one might receive over time, given a series of spins.
Typically set between 85% and 98%, RTP offers a way to gauge the potential returns on investment. However, the catch is that RTP is based on a large number of plays. Thus, it’s beneficial to understand this concept without falling into the trance of immediate results.

Volatility Considerations
Volatility refers to the risk factor associated with different slots. Low volatility means smaller wins can come frequently, while high volatility offers less frequent payouts but can lead to significant jackpots. Knowing your comfort level with risk is crucial when selecting games. If you thrive on the excitement and uncertainty, high-volatility games can be a perfect match. Conversely, if you prefer a more steady approach, low-volatility games might suit you better.

Understanding the Risks of Chasing Losses
Chasing losses refers to the act of continuing to gamble in an attempt to recoup previous losses. This practice can often lead to deeper financial trouble and emotional distress. Understanding the risks involved in chasing losses helps players create barriers around their gambling habits. The core characteristic of this concept is the recognition that losses are a natural part of gameplay.
Far too often, players get caught in a cycle of feeling they can turn their luck around, leading to substantial losses. Players should ideally accept losses as part of the experience instead of viewing them as challenges to be conquered. This understanding can lead to healthier gambling practices and ultimately improve overall satisfaction with gaming.
